Pediatrician Jobs in Rockford, IL
In the medical field, a Pediatrician holds an integral role in maintaining the health and wellness of children ranging from newborns to young adults. They provide preventative health maintenance for healthy children and medical care for children who are acutely or chronically ill. Pediatricians are involved in the detection of any health problems early on, carrying out diagnosis, and prescribing treatment measures which may include medication, therapy or surgery. Additionally, they advise parents and guardians on children's diet, exercise, hygiene and disease prevention.
An aspirant Pediatrician should hold a Doctor of Medicine (MD) or Doctor of Osteopathy (DO) degree, and have completed a residency in pediatrics. Certification from the American Board of Pediatrics is also necessary. Important skills they should have include exceptional communication to effectively interact with both children and parents, problem-solving to diagnose and treat a variety of illnesses, and empathy to understand and respond to children's physical and emotional needs. Before becoming a Pediatrician, an individual may have roles such as a Medical Intern, Resident Physician in Pediatrics, or a Pediatric Fellowship Trainee.
